2 min read September 2022 — Research for Invest: North & Central Jersey’s second edition has officially begun. After an overwhelmingly successful launch of the inaugural publication, Capital Analytics seeks to continue strengthening its roots as the region’s primary source of holistic business intelligence analysis. 

At the core of the region’s continued growth, partnership, intentional development and focused leadership has helped to guide North & Central Jersey through two years of heightened opportunities and challenges. Invest: North & Central Jersey 2022-2023 will feature key players in healthcare, education, life sciences, finance, tourism and the region’s other prominent industries.

“I’m excited to announce the official start of our second edition of Invest: North & Central Jersey,” said Abby Melone, president and CEO of Capital Analytics. “In addition to its deep history, the region has shown tremendous economic growth and has yet to reach its potential. While North Jersey is known for its strong relationship with New York City and fintech, Central Jersey is known for its bustling life sciences community and innovation. Underlying everything is a strong quality of life and top-tier talent from premier education institutions. This is an incredibly dynamic region that has a great deal to offer any business or individual considering expansion or relocation.”

About Capital Analytics & Invest: North & Central Jersey 2022-2023

Capital Analytics is an integrated media platform that produces in-depth business intelligence through its annual print and digital economic reviews, high-impact conferences and events and top-level interviews via its video platform, Invest:Insights.

Invest: North & Central Jersey 2022-2023 is an in-depth economic review of the key issues facing the region’s economy, featuring the exclusive insights of prominent regional leaders. Invest: North & Central Jersey 2022-2023 is produced with two goals in mind: 1) to provide comprehensive investment knowledge on the region for local, national and international investors, and 2) to promote North & Central Jersey as a place to invest and do business.

The report conducts a deep dive into the top economic sectors in the region, including real estate, construction, infrastructure, banking and finance, legal, healthcare, education and tourism. The publication is compiled from insights collected from more than 200 economic leaders, sector insiders, political leaders and heads of important institutions. It analyzes the leading challenges facing the market and uncovers emerging opportunities for investors, entrepreneurs and innovators.
